  • The buck-boost converter is employed as the variable output PFC power stage. From the loss analysis, this topology has a high efficiency from light load to heavy load. A modified input current sensing scheme is presented to overcome the problem of the insufficient phase margin for the PFC circuit near the maximum output voltage. The variable output PFC circuit has a good performance in the wide output voltage range, under both the Boost mode when the output voltage is high and the Buck+Boost mode when the output voltage is low.

  • This paper presents a buck circuit topology of high-frequency with a single switching element. It solved the problem which arised from hard-switching in high-frequency using a resonant snubber and operating under the principle of ZCS turn-on and ZVS turn-off commutation schemes. In the existing circuit, it has the voltage stress which is twice of input voltage in free-wheeling diode. But in the proposed circuit, it has voltage stress which is lower than input voltage with modifing a location of free-wheeling diode. In this paper, it explained the circuit operation of each mode and confirmed the waveform of each mode with simulation result. Also the experiment result verified the simulation waveform and compared the existing voltage stress of free-wheeling diode with the proposed voltage stress of that. Moreover, it compares and analyzes the proposed circuit's efficiency with the hard-switching circuit's efficiency according to the change of load current.

  • This paper describes a new interactive inverter between a photovoltaic(PV) array and single-phase utility that avoid the bulky input (60Hz) transformer on the AC side. The interface employs a pwm boost converter on the DC side followed by a pwm current-forced single-phase rectifier for injecting the power from the PV array into the mains. The current waveform at the AC side remains sinusoidal and exactly in phase at all time. The circuit also has the advantage of requiring fewer switching device than high-frequency link system. This paper describes modeling of PV array and new system topology. Simulation results on the performance of the connection are also presented.

  • When converters operate in megahertz range, the passive components and magnetic devices generate high losses. However, the eddy current issues and choices of magnetic cores significantly affect on the design stage. Apart from that, the components' reduction, miniaturization technique and frequency scaling are required as well as improvement in thermal capability, integration technique, circuit topologies and PCB layout optimization. In transformer design, the winding and core losses give great attention to the design stage. From simulation work, it is found that E-25066 material manufactured by AVX could be the most suitable core for high frequency transformer design. By employing planar geometry topology, the material can generate significant power loss savings of more than 67% compared to other materials studied in this work. Furthermore, young researchers can use this information to develop new approaches based on concepts, issues and methodology in the design of magnetic components for high frequency applications.

  • This paper presents a topology for a modular power electronic transformer (PET) and a control scheme. The proposed PET consists of a cascaded H-Bridge rectifier on the primary side, a high-frequency DC/DC conversion cell in the center, and a cascaded H-Bridge inverter on the secondary side. It is practical to use PETs in power systems to reduce the cost, weight and size. A detailed analysis of the structure is carried out by using equivalent circuit. An algorithm to control the voltages of each capacitor and to maintain the power flow in the PET is established. The merits are analyzed and verified in theory, including the bi-directional power flow, variable voltage/frequency and high power factor on the primary side. The experimental results validated the propose structure and algorithm.

  • This paper investigates a power supply of medium voltage with enhanced ignition characteristics for plasma torch. Series resonant half-bridge topology is presented to be a suitable ignition circuitry. The ignition circuitry is integrated into the main power conversion system of a multi-phase staggered three-level dc-dc converter with a diode front-end rectifier. The plasma torch rated for 3MW, 2kA and having the physical size of 1m long is selected to be a high enthalpy source in waste disposal system. The steady-state and transient operations of plasma torch are simulated. The parameters of Cassie-Mary arc model are calculated based on 3D magneto-hydrodynamic simulations. Circuit simulation waveform shows that the ripple of arc current can be maintained within ${\pm}10%$ of its rated value under the existence of load disturbance. This power conversion configuration provides high enough ignition voltage around 5KA during ignition phase and high arc stability under the existence of arc disturbance noise resulting in a high-performance plasma torch system.
